When I select text using Ctrl-Right arrow the behaviour is bizarre. The text 
selected is the next word "and" the next white space. If I select text using 
Ctrl-Left arrow, the behaviour seems OK.

For example: I have two sentences in two paragraphs:
Create a new document

Create a second new document 

1. Put the cursor just before the "new" word "n" character (first paragraph)  
2. Hit Ctrl-Right Arrow keys
3. The selected text is "new " (IMHO, must be "new")
4. Hit Ctrl-Right Arrow another time
5. The selected text is "new document         " and the cursor is just before 
"Create" in the second paragraph
6. Put the cursor just after "w" in the first paragraph
7. Hit Ctrl-Left arrow
8. The selected text is "new" (as expected...)
